Meet Our Eye Doctors in Victoria, British Columbia
Dr. Samantha Bourdeau brings more than 20 years of experience and a deep commitment to patient-centered eye care. She completed her Bachelor of Science at the University of Manitoba in 1997 and earned her Doctor of Optometry degree from the University of Waterloo in 2001.
Following graduation, Dr. Bourdeau completed an intensive one-year residency in ocular disease in Miami, Florida. Her residency training included close collaboration with cornea, retina, and glaucoma specialists, providing advanced clinical experience that continues to inform her comprehensive approach to eye health today.
Over the course of her career, Dr. Bourdeau has owned and operated several optometric practices in Alberta and British Columbia. She has a particular interest in geriatric eye care and in the diagnosis and management of dry eye disease. By focusing on personalized care and evidence-based treatment options, she works closely with patients to improve both comfort and long-term visual function.
Now proud to call Victoria home, Dr. Bourdeau is committed to delivering attentive, high-quality care to patients at Cadboro Bay Optometry, and she also provides care at Ray Dahl Optical & Optometrists.

Dr. Mika Lu was born and raised in Vancouver. After completing her studies at the University of British Columbia, she earned her Doctor of Optometry degree with Dean's Honours at the University of Waterloo.
She completed her clinical training in Sarnia, Ontario, and Grande Prairie, Alberta, where she gained extensive experience managing complex ocular disease, glaucoma, cataracts, dry eye, and paediatric eye care. Dr. Lu strongly believes that preventive care and patient education are essential to maintaining healthy eyes. She is dedicated to working collaboratively with patients to optimize their vision by addressing individual needs and creating customized treatment plans, offering a broad spectrum of advanced eye care options.
